AWS SDK for C++  1.9.124
AWS SDK for C++
Public Member Functions | List of all members
Aws::Redshift::Model::DescribeClusterTracksResult Class Reference

#include <DescribeClusterTracksResult.h>

Public Member Functions

 DescribeClusterTracksResult ()
 
 DescribeClusterTracksResult (const Aws::AmazonWebServiceResult< Aws::Utils::Xml::XmlDocument > &result)
 
DescribeClusterTracksResultoperator= (const Aws::AmazonWebServiceResult< Aws::Utils::Xml::XmlDocument > &result)
 
const Aws::Vector< MaintenanceTrack > & GetMaintenanceTracks () const
 
void SetMaintenanceTracks (const Aws::Vector< MaintenanceTrack > &value)
 
void SetMaintenanceTracks (Aws::Vector< MaintenanceTrack > &&value)
 
DescribeClusterTracksResultWithMaintenanceTracks (const Aws::Vector< MaintenanceTrack > &value)
 
DescribeClusterTracksResultWithMaintenanceTracks (Aws::Vector< MaintenanceTrack > &&value)
 
DescribeClusterTracksResultAddMaintenanceTracks (const MaintenanceTrack &value)
 
DescribeClusterTracksResultAddMaintenanceTracks (MaintenanceTrack &&value)
 
const Aws::StringGetMarker () const
 
void SetMarker (const Aws::String &value)
 
void SetMarker (Aws::String &&value)
 
void SetMarker (const char *value)
 
DescribeClusterTracksResultWithMarker (const Aws::String &value)
 
DescribeClusterTracksResultWithMarker (Aws::String &&value)
 
DescribeClusterTracksResultWithMarker (const char *value)
 
const ResponseMetadataGetResponseMetadata () const
 
void SetResponseMetadata (const ResponseMetadata &value)
 
void SetResponseMetadata (ResponseMetadata &&value)
 
DescribeClusterTracksResultWithResponseMetadata (const ResponseMetadata &value)
 
DescribeClusterTracksResultWithResponseMetadata (ResponseMetadata &&value)
 

Detailed Description

Definition at line 30 of file DescribeClusterTracksResult.h.

Constructor & Destructor Documentation

◆ DescribeClusterTracksResult() [1/2]

Aws::Redshift::Model::DescribeClusterTracksResult::DescribeClusterTracksResult ( )

◆ DescribeClusterTracksResult() [2/2]

Aws::Redshift::Model::DescribeClusterTracksResult::DescribeClusterTracksResult ( const Aws::AmazonWebServiceResult< Aws::Utils::Xml::XmlDocument > &  result)

Member Function Documentation

◆ AddMaintenanceTracks() [1/2]

DescribeClusterTracksResult& Aws::Redshift::Model::DescribeClusterTracksResult::AddMaintenanceTracks ( const MaintenanceTrack value)
inline

A list of maintenance tracks output by the DescribeClusterTracks operation.

Definition at line 72 of file DescribeClusterTracksResult.h.

◆ AddMaintenanceTracks() [2/2]

DescribeClusterTracksResult& Aws::Redshift::Model::DescribeClusterTracksResult::AddMaintenanceTracks ( MaintenanceTrack &&  value)
inline

A list of maintenance tracks output by the DescribeClusterTracks operation.

Definition at line 78 of file DescribeClusterTracksResult.h.

◆ GetMaintenanceTracks()

const Aws::Vector<MaintenanceTrack>& Aws::Redshift::Model::DescribeClusterTracksResult::GetMaintenanceTracks ( ) const
inline

A list of maintenance tracks output by the DescribeClusterTracks operation.

Definition at line 42 of file DescribeClusterTracksResult.h.

◆ GetMarker()

const Aws::String& Aws::Redshift::Model::DescribeClusterTracksResult::GetMarker ( ) const
inline

The starting point to return a set of response tracklist records. You can retrieve the next set of response records by providing the returned marker value in the Marker parameter and retrying the request.

Definition at line 86 of file DescribeClusterTracksResult.h.

◆ GetResponseMetadata()

const ResponseMetadata& Aws::Redshift::Model::DescribeClusterTracksResult::GetResponseMetadata ( ) const
inline

Definition at line 132 of file DescribeClusterTracksResult.h.

◆ operator=()

DescribeClusterTracksResult& Aws::Redshift::Model::DescribeClusterTracksResult::operator= ( const Aws::AmazonWebServiceResult< Aws::Utils::Xml::XmlDocument > &  result)

◆ SetMaintenanceTracks() [1/2]

void Aws::Redshift::Model::DescribeClusterTracksResult::SetMaintenanceTracks ( Aws::Vector< MaintenanceTrack > &&  value)
inline

A list of maintenance tracks output by the DescribeClusterTracks operation.

Definition at line 54 of file DescribeClusterTracksResult.h.

◆ SetMaintenanceTracks() [2/2]

void Aws::Redshift::Model::DescribeClusterTracksResult::SetMaintenanceTracks ( const Aws::Vector< MaintenanceTrack > &  value)
inline

A list of maintenance tracks output by the DescribeClusterTracks operation.

Definition at line 48 of file DescribeClusterTracksResult.h.

◆ SetMarker() [1/3]

void Aws::Redshift::Model::DescribeClusterTracksResult::SetMarker ( Aws::String &&  value)
inline

The starting point to return a set of response tracklist records. You can retrieve the next set of response records by providing the returned marker value in the Marker parameter and retrying the request.

Definition at line 100 of file DescribeClusterTracksResult.h.

◆ SetMarker() [2/3]

void Aws::Redshift::Model::DescribeClusterTracksResult::SetMarker ( const Aws::String value)
inline

The starting point to return a set of response tracklist records. You can retrieve the next set of response records by providing the returned marker value in the Marker parameter and retrying the request.

Definition at line 93 of file DescribeClusterTracksResult.h.

◆ SetMarker() [3/3]

void Aws::Redshift::Model::DescribeClusterTracksResult::SetMarker ( const char *  value)
inline

The starting point to return a set of response tracklist records. You can retrieve the next set of response records by providing the returned marker value in the Marker parameter and retrying the request.

Definition at line 107 of file DescribeClusterTracksResult.h.

◆ SetResponseMetadata() [1/2]

void Aws::Redshift::Model::DescribeClusterTracksResult::SetResponseMetadata ( const ResponseMetadata value)
inline

Definition at line 135 of file DescribeClusterTracksResult.h.

◆ SetResponseMetadata() [2/2]

void Aws::Redshift::Model::DescribeClusterTracksResult::SetResponseMetadata ( ResponseMetadata &&  value)
inline

Definition at line 138 of file DescribeClusterTracksResult.h.

◆ WithMaintenanceTracks() [1/2]

DescribeClusterTracksResult& Aws::Redshift::Model::DescribeClusterTracksResult::WithMaintenanceTracks ( Aws::Vector< MaintenanceTrack > &&  value)
inline

A list of maintenance tracks output by the DescribeClusterTracks operation.

Definition at line 66 of file DescribeClusterTracksResult.h.

◆ WithMaintenanceTracks() [2/2]

DescribeClusterTracksResult& Aws::Redshift::Model::DescribeClusterTracksResult::WithMaintenanceTracks ( const Aws::Vector< MaintenanceTrack > &  value)
inline

A list of maintenance tracks output by the DescribeClusterTracks operation.

Definition at line 60 of file DescribeClusterTracksResult.h.

◆ WithMarker() [1/3]

DescribeClusterTracksResult& Aws::Redshift::Model::DescribeClusterTracksResult::WithMarker ( Aws::String &&  value)
inline

The starting point to return a set of response tracklist records. You can retrieve the next set of response records by providing the returned marker value in the Marker parameter and retrying the request.

Definition at line 121 of file DescribeClusterTracksResult.h.

◆ WithMarker() [2/3]

DescribeClusterTracksResult& Aws::Redshift::Model::DescribeClusterTracksResult::WithMarker ( const Aws::String value)
inline

The starting point to return a set of response tracklist records. You can retrieve the next set of response records by providing the returned marker value in the Marker parameter and retrying the request.

Definition at line 114 of file DescribeClusterTracksResult.h.

◆ WithMarker() [3/3]

DescribeClusterTracksResult& Aws::Redshift::Model::DescribeClusterTracksResult::WithMarker ( const char *  value)
inline

The starting point to return a set of response tracklist records. You can retrieve the next set of response records by providing the returned marker value in the Marker parameter and retrying the request.

Definition at line 128 of file DescribeClusterTracksResult.h.

◆ WithResponseMetadata() [1/2]

DescribeClusterTracksResult& Aws::Redshift::Model::DescribeClusterTracksResult::WithResponseMetadata ( const ResponseMetadata value)
inline

Definition at line 141 of file DescribeClusterTracksResult.h.

◆ WithResponseMetadata() [2/2]

DescribeClusterTracksResult& Aws::Redshift::Model::DescribeClusterTracksResult::WithResponseMetadata ( ResponseMetadata &&  value)
inline

Definition at line 144 of file DescribeClusterTracksResult.h.


The documentation for this class was generated from the following file: